FAQs
Feta cheese is ideal due to its tangy flavor and crumbly texture. It melts slightly and provides a rich, salty contrast to the sweet honey.
Yes, you can prepare the pastry rolls in advance and refrigerate them before baking. Just add an extra 5-10 minutes to the baking time if cooking from cold.
Sesame seeds add a nutty crunch and subtle flavor that complements the feta and honey. They also provide a beautiful textural contrast to the crispy fillo pastry.

Feta Fillo Honey Bites Recipe
- Total Time: 1 hour
- Yield: 12 1x
Description
Greek appetizer Feta Fillo Honey Bites deliver crisp layers of phyllo pastry embracing creamy feta. Delicate Mediterranean flavors meld with sweet honey, creating an irresistible small plate you’ll savor instantly.
Ingredients
Main Ingredients:
- 375g (13.2 ounces) Antoniou fillo dough
- 320g (11.3 ounces) feta cheese
- 250g (8.8 ounces) melted butter
Seasoning and Spices:
- 3 tablespoons sesame seeds
- 2 tablespoons chili flakes
Topping:
- Black sesame seeds
- Honey
Instructions
- Retrieve fillo dough from refrigerator and allow to reach room temperature while still sealed in packaging.
- Preheat fan-forced oven to 180°C with rack positioned in center.
- Generously brush two 12-hole and one 6-hole muffin trays with melted butter, ensuring complete coverage.
- Cut feta cheese into uniform strips approximately 1-1.5 cm wide.
- Spread fillo sheets on clean surface and slice stack lengthwise into two equal sections. Brush top layer of each section with melted butter, then sprinkle with sesame seeds and chili flakes. Position feta strips near one edge, leaving 1.5 cm margin.
- Tightly roll each section into compact logs, folding bottom edge over cheese first to secure filling.
- Slice logs into 15 equal segments using sharp knife. Carefully place each piece into prepared muffin tray compartments.
- Drizzle one tablespoon melted butter over each pastry roll, ensuring thorough coating.
- Bake for 35 minutes until pastries achieve deep golden-brown coloration. Allow five-minute resting period after removing from oven.
- Transfer bites to serving plate and finish by drizzling honey across surface, then garnish with black sesame seeds.
Notes
- Handle Fillo Dough with Care: Work gently and quickly with fillo sheets to prevent tearing, as they’re delicate and can dry out fast.
- Butter Generously: Use plenty of melted butter between layers to ensure crispy, flaky texture and golden-brown color.
- Customize Spice Levels: Adjust chili flakes based on heat preference, or swap with za’atar or dried herbs for different flavor profiles.
- Make Ahead Friendly: Prepare rolls in advance and refrigerate unbaked, then bake just before serving for fresh, crispy appetizers.
